Applications of Steel beams IPE
Steel beams IPE and INP are two types of steel profiles that are utilized quite frequently. The beams, also known as “I” sections, continental beams, or IPE/IPN beams, can be purchased in a variety of material grades. However, the EN 10025 S275 and S355 IPE beams are the most commonly used. These beams are a type of European standard steel beam that is utilized in building and engineering projects. “IPE” is an abbreviation for “I” Shaped Parallel Flange Beam, and this type of beam can be identified by its characteristic “I” shape, which includes parallel flanges and a tapering web. IPE beams are often constructed out of structural steel and are utilized in the development of a variety of constructions, including bridges, buildings, and other types of structures. They are constructed to withstand enormous loads and offer superior resistance to bending and twisting as part of their construction.
